Then He Sat and Watched the Dog

The man gathered dry grasses and tiny twigs from the high water flotsam. He worked methodically, even collecting an armful of the larger branches be used later when the fire gathered strength. And all the while, the dog sat in the snow, its wolf brush of a tail curled around warmly over its forefeet. Its sharp wolf ears pricked forward intently as it watched the man. The man felt a great surge of envy as he regarded the creature that was warm and secure in its natural covering.
